Democrats Reject June 30 Plenary Session Request
Speaker Urges Bipartisan Agreement: "Expedite Negotiations"
Woo Won-shik, Speaker of the National Assembly, stated on the 29th, "The confirmation vote for the Prime Minister nominee must be held at the plenary session no later than this Thursday."
On his Facebook page that day, Speaker Woo said, "I urge the ruling and opposition parties to expedite their negotiations for the recovery of people's livelihoods and the stabilization of state affairs."
This is interpreted as his intention not to convene the plenary session requested by the Democratic Party of Korea for June 30 to vote on the confirmation of Prime Minister nominee Kim Minseok, but instead to wait for an agreement between the ruling and opposition parties until July 3.
Speaker Woo said, "Today is the deadline for adopting the hearing report, but I have yet to hear any news about an agreement between the parties," and added, "I earnestly ask the ruling and opposition parties to come together with wisdom once again."
He emphasized, "The first Prime Minister of the previous administration was also confirmed through bipartisan agreement for the stabilization of the new government, and bipartisan consensus is necessary to overcome the crises we are facing. Even when there have been disagreements between the ruling and opposition parties at the launch of previous administrations, they have come together to confirm the Prime Minister for the same reason."
He continued, "The Prime Minister serves as the central pillar in coordinating state affairs and leading the administration. Any delay in the confirmation of the Prime Minister means a delay in the government's ability to fully mobilize its efforts," urging the parties to expedite the confirmation process.
Speaker Woo also called for a swift review of the supplementary budget bill, saying, "Please ensure a thorough review, but also accelerate negotiations between the ruling and opposition parties so that it can be processed quickly."
Initially, the Democratic Party had planned to hold a plenary session on June 30 to process the confirmation of nominee Kim. However, if the plenary session is not held on June 30, the Democratic Party's position is that the vote on Kim's confirmation must take place at a plenary session no later than July 3.
